Unlocking LLM Potential with API Gateways and Routing
To truly maximize the power of Large Language Models (LLMs), developers need robust frameworks beyond simple direct API calls . API proxies and sophisticated dispatching mechanisms are crucial for controlling LLM usage . This approach allows for features like rate limiting to prevent overload and ensure equitable access . Consider a scenario where multiple applications need to access a single LLM; an API gateway can redirect traffic intelligently, sharing the load and potentially utilizing different rules based on the source making the inquiry. Furthermore, routing can facilitate A/B evaluations of different LLM instances or introducing more complex processes .

Past APIs : The Rise of the LLM Gateway and Gateway
For years , APIs have been the prevailing method for integrating advanced AI systems . However, as Large Language LLMs become more prevalent, their management is becoming a substantial issue. The need for a more flexible approach has spurred the emergence of the LLM Gateway . These systems don’t just simply route requests; they intelligently evaluate them, selecting the most suitable LLM based on criteria like budget, latency , and precision . This indicates a shift away from a one-size-fits-all API architecture towards a more smart and modular AI infrastructure . Think of it as a traffic controller for your LLMs, ensuring efficient performance and a better user journey.
